Apple is quietly updating its iPhone software next week. iOS 14.5 is tipped to cost Facebook big bucks – ABC News
The new App Tracking Transparency feature will force apps to ask permission before tracking users across apps and websites to build up an ad profile, and Facebook…

Apple held a virtual event overnight to spruik the company’s new products, quietly slipping in a notice about a software update due to roll out next week.
The mention was in a footnote in a media release about a new product called AirTags more on that below.
Apple had previously been vague on the update date, only hinting that it would be available in the US spring.
